Very happy to see the second story from my PhD out in @currentbiology.bsky.social An exciting project where we explored the roles of secretion systems and gliding motility in predatory behavior in F. johnsoniae. www.cell.com/current-biol...
1mo
Paillat et al. show that Flavobacterium johnsoniae combines type VI and type IX secretion systems with gliding motility to efficiently kill diverse bacterial competitors. They demonstrate that nutrien...
Type VI and type IX secretion systems and gliding motility contribute to facultative predation by Flavobacterium johnsoniae
